A repurposed factory originating from the Meiji-era Kurashiki Spinning Mill. A charming and romantic multi-purpose Hotel.

Kurashiki Ivy Square is a complex tourist Facility that combines a Hotel and cultural Facility, created by preserving and reusing as much as possible the exterior and trees of the original factory of the Kurashiki Spinning Mill (now Kurabo) from the Meiji era. It also features experience Facilities and shops where you can purchase Kurashiki's crafts, folk art, and local confectionery as souvenirs. In 2020, the renovation of all guest rooms was completed. Inspired by the warm climate of Okayama, the rooms utilize wooden materials and are designed as relaxing spaces with a natural image. Exterior

A hotel with red bricks and entwined ivy, evoking a sense of the passage of time.

Kurashiki Ivy Square is a complex tourist facility that combines a Hotel and cultural facilities, created by preserving and reusing the exterior and trees of the original factory of Kurashiki Spinning Company (now Kurabo) from the Meiji era. In 2007, the buildings of the spinning factory from its founding period were recognized as a national "Modern Industrial Heritage" for their significant contribution to Japan's industrial modernization. Conveniently located adjacent to the Kurashiki Bikan Historical Quarter, it is ideal for tourism.

Vines covering the wall
Vines covering the wall

In summer, the vibrant green contrasts beautifully with the red bricks, creating a striking impression. In winter, the withered vines clinging to the bricks evoke a fleeting atmosphere. The autumn foliage is also a sight to behold.

Courtyard Square
Courtyard Square

Enjoy a leisurely time in the expansive courtyard square spanning 1400 square meters, filled with a sense of openness. The walls are illuminated after evening, creating a more magical atmosphere.

Public Bath
Public bath

The men's large bath features the theme "Spring of Flowing Water," while the women's large bath is themed "Lush Green Forest," each with three baths of varying sizes.
